Glad no one was hurt serious.
Go straight to the Dr and tell them what happened... get copies of your records and keep them.
Don't take any poo from her insurance company and make them get you a rental car ASAP... like today.

Dont cash any check the give you until you have it all. I had an adjuster give me a check "for my car" one time only for the Ins Co to claim that it was the total settlement and since I cashed it that was deemed as me accepting their final settlement.

expect the two insurance companies to play the blame game and each try to stonewall the other. just stay in constant contact with your adjuster and keep good notes on each convo.
don't pull a lawyer into this unless you think one or both ins companies are giving you the shaft.
